30/1/2004 17:35 | Statement re Suspension in Share Trading The Board of Incite Holdings Plc, the mobile media specialists in the sports and lifestyle sectors, announces that the Company is in discussions which may lead to the acquisition of substantial mobile media assets. The Company is also undertaking a fundraising in connection with this acquisition and also the continued expansion of the business and its working capital requirements. In the light of these developments the Company considers it would be inappropriate to release its preliminary results as required by the AIM rules by the end of January until full details are available but they will be released as soon as practicable. Accordingly, the Company has requested AIM to suspend trading in its Ordinary Shares of 1p each on AIM until the Company is in a position to publish further information in relation to the above matters.
